While there are a limited number of plumbing companies physically based within Forest Lake city limits, the area is actively served by numerous top-tier providers from surrounding suburbs like Hugo, Lino Lakes, and White Bear Lake, creating a competitive environment.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is generally in line with Twin Cities metro averages. A standard service call (diagnosis) typically ranges from $85 - $150. Emergency or after-hours calls carry a premium, often with rates starting at $150 - $250 just for the dispatch. Hourly labor rates for licensed plumbers range from $90 to $150 per hour. For larger projects like water heater replacement, homeowners can expect to pay between $1,200 and $2,500+, and a full-house repipe can cost $5,000 to $15,000+, depending on the home's size and materials used. The most reputable companies in the area are known for providing detailed, upfront estimates to avoid surprise costs.

Forest Lake's severe winters, with temperatures often below freezing for extended periods, make frozen and burst pipes a major risk. The most critical steps are to disconnect and drain outdoor hoses, insulate pipes in unheated areas like basements and crawl spaces, and know the location of your main water shut-off valve for emergencies. Letting a trickle of water run from faucets during extreme cold snaps (-20°F or below) can also prevent freezing.
Pricing in Forest Lake is generally aligned with Twin Cities metro rates but can vary based on service urgency and provider. A standard 50-gallon water heater replacement typically ranges from $1,800 to $3,000, including the unit and installation. Professional drain cleaning for a main line clog often costs between $250 and $500, with camera inspections adding to the cost but providing valuable diagnostics for older local sewer lines.
